My Oatmeal Cookies ***** Recipe
Yield: 5 dozenRecipe by luhu.jp
Ingredients:
2 cup: All-purpose flour,
1 cup: Brown sugar,
1 tsp: Baking soda,
1/2 cup: Butter,
1 tsp: Salt,
1/2 cup: Shortening,
2 cup: Rolled oats,
1/2 cup: Sour milk,
Directions:
Directions Stir first 5 ingredients together.Melt fats and mix with
dry ingredients.Stir in milk, mixing well. Chill dough 1/2 hour. Roll
out to 1/4" thickness on lightly floured board. Cut with cookie
cutter, about 2" in diameter.Place on greased baking sheet and bake
in a moderate oven 350 degrees 10 to 15 minutes or until lightly
brown.
Note; When I make these I put 2 together with jam between and they
are a favorite with my grandchildren.
